verdi没有波形文件
时间: 2024-06-11 22:06:56 浏览: 253
作为人工智能语言模型,我无法确定您指的是哪个Verdi,但是如果您指的是EDA工具Verdi,那么波形文件可以通过以下步骤生成:
1. 在Verdi中打开您的设计。
2. 运行仿真。
3. 在仿真完成后,从仿真结果中生成波形文件。
4. 保存波形文件。
具体的操作步骤可能因版本而异,建议您查阅Verdi的用户手册或向相关技术支持寻求帮助。
相关问题
verdi 没有波形文件是什么问题
Verdi是Cadence公司的仿真工具,可以用于验证和调试硬件设计。如果Verdi没有波形文件,可能有以下几种问题:
1. 波形文件没有生成:在仿真过程中,Verdi需要波形文件来显示信号图形。如果波形文件没有生成,可能是仿真时出现了错误或者没有设置正确的仿真选项。
2. 波形文件路径设置错误:如果波形文件生成了,但是Verdi没有找到它,可能是路径设置错误。在打开Verdi时,需要指定正确的波形文件路径。
3. 波形文件被删除或移动:如果波形文件被删除或移动到其他地方,Verdi就找不到波形文件了,需要重新生成或者将波形文件移回原来的位置。
4. Verdi版本不兼容:如果Verdi版本与波形文件版本不兼容,可能会出现无法打开波形文件的情况。需要使用兼容的Verdi版本才能打开波形文件。
verdi显示波形文件的全部路径
<think>好的,用户想了解如何用Verdi显示波形文件的全部路径。我需要先回想一下Verdi的相关操作步骤。首先,Verdi是Synopsys公司的调试工具,主要用于查看和分析仿真波形。用户可能在仿真后需要确认波形文件的路径是否正确,或者需要分享路径给团队成员。
接下来,我应该考虑在Verdi中如何显示波形文件的路径。通常,用户打开波形后,文件路径可能会在窗口的标题栏显示,或者在文件加载时记录在日志里。另外,可能需要通过命令行或脚本来获取路径信息。
可能的步骤包括:1. 查看窗口标题栏是否有完整路径;2. 使用Tcl命令或Verdi的内置命令获取当前加载的文件路径;3. 查看仿真时生成的日志文件,里面可能有加载波形文件的路径记录。
另外,用户可能不熟悉Verdi的Tcl接口,需要给出具体的命令示例。例如,使用`get_db [get_designs] -file`这样的命令来获取当前设计的文件路径。或者,在打开波形文件时,通过命令行参数指定路径,并在脚本中输出路径信息。
还要注意,不同版本的Verdi可能有不同的操作方式,需要确认这些方法的通用性。如果用户的问题是关于如何在GUI界面直接查看路径,可能需要指导他们通过界面选项查找,比如在文件属性或信息窗口中查找路径信息。
最后,应该提醒用户,如果无法直接通过Verdi获取路径,可以考虑在仿真脚本中记录波形文件的生成路径,这样在后续调试时可以直接引用。确保回答清晰,分步骤说明,并给出具体的操作示例,帮助用户解决问题。</think>在Verdi调试工具中查看波形文件完整路径的两种常用方法:
$$ \text{方法一:窗口标题栏查看} $$
1. 打开波形窗口后
2. 查看窗口标题栏的路径信息(示例):
$$ \text{标题显示格式:nWave /home/user/project/sim/wave.fsdb} $$
$$ \text{方法二:通过TCL命令获取} $$
1. 在Verdi的TCL控制台输入:
```tcl
get_db [get_designs] -file
```
2. 执行后会返回当前加载波形文件的完整路径
补充说明:
1. 路径显示可能被窗口宽度截断,此时可:
- 拉伸窗口宽度
- 右键标题栏选择"Copy Title"
2. 对于通过脚本加载的波形,建议在加载命令前添加路径输出:
```tcl
echo "Loading waveform: $full_file_path"
fsdbDumpfile $full_file_path
```
注:不同版本Verdi(如2019.03 vs 2023.03)的路径显示方式可能略有差异,建议同时检查仿真日志文件中的加载记录。
阅读全文
相关推荐
















